Ukrainization slowed down this year: why Ukrainians want to learn their native language less

Taras Kremin, Commissioner for the Protection of the State Language, expressed concern about the slowing down of Ukrainianization processes in Ukraine. In his recent post, he reported a significant decrease in the share of people who consider Ukrainian their mother tongue. These changes affect not only the general population, but also students, parents and teachers.

In particular, among students, the share of those who consider Ukrainian their native language decreased by 17%. Among parents, this indicator fell by 11%, and among teachers - by 8%. This testifies to the growing influence of other languages, in particular Russian, on young people and the educational process. Kremin also noted that the convergence of the media space, especially in the south and east of Ukraine, contributes to this process.

Another important problem is the use of the Ukrainian language in the Internet space. According to the commissioner, the number of students who communicate in Ukrainian in social networks has decreased, which is another symptom of the slowdown of Ukrainization.

In connection with these problems, Taras Kremin expressed a number of proposals for strengthening the language policy in Ukraine. As one of the key tasks, he identified ensuring the implementation of the State target national and cultural program until 2030, as well as the completion of the implementation of the Law of Ukraine on the translation of international treaties into Ukrainian.

Kremin emphasized the importance of strengthening the position of the Ukrainian language in all spheres of public life, because it is not only a question of cultural identity, but also of national security and defense capability of the country. He called for systemic changes to avoid further slowing down of Ukrainization.
